D12 Make Horror Flicks

By Garth Franklin Wednesday August 4th 2004 11:27PM

MTV reports that Eminem and the other members of band D12 plan to make two movies in the coming months, according to their spokesperson.

Few details have been released about the projects except that one, "Devil's Night" (named after D12's debut album), is a horror movie, and the other, "Runyon Cash," is named after a street that members of the Detroit group grew up on, à la "8 Mile." Both are scheduled for release in 2005.

Max Gousse ("You Got Served") and Jeremy Geffen, who together manage D12, are producing the movies. Along with shooting the movies, D12's members will spend the rest of the summer working on other music projects.
